The first step involves joining the Pi Network—a global digital community focused on building the Pi Coin ecosystem. Mining in the Pi Network doesn’t require any high-powered hardware; instead, it simply requires you to install the Pi Network mobile app. Create an account and, with just a daily tap, you can start accumulating Pi coins with little hassle.

Never share your wallet passphrases or private keys. Use trusted wallets like Bitget Wallet to safeguard your Pi coins, and always enable two-factor authentication for additional security.
Since Pi Coin is gaining popularity, some malicious actors may attempt to trick users. Never send your Pi coins to unofficial websites or individuals claiming to double your coins or offer early access to trading; use official channels only.
